JENNY: And now a word from our editor . . .

Well, I WANTED to post the first scene but cooler heads prevailed and said wait until we hear from Jen our goddess of an editor and today we heard and her exact words were:

"I LOVE IT."

No, kidding, that's what her e-mail said. So Krissie and Eileen and I said, "Yahoo." Then she said it was "brilliant" and "seamless" and we said "Yahoo" again twice. And then she said she'd be sending the revision letter, which is also good news because she's a terrific editor and she'll tell us how to make it better. I know that sounds incredibly Pollyanna-ish, but I've been working with the woman for ten years, and trust me, she'll make it better.

So now we're waiting for the revision stuff. And of course, Eileen just left for Italy, and she doesn't know if she'll have internet where she's going, soooooooo . . .

We'll let you know what happens.

Publishing is kind of a hurry-up-and-wait game so what you're experiencing waiting around is what we experience, too. Makes you feel all special and in the know, doesn't it?
